In Seattle,Washington, stood one of the countrys largest, longest-lasting, and best-documented Hoovervilles, standing for ten years between 1931 and 1941. In February 1936, Los Angeles Police Chief James E. Two-Gun Davis, with the support of the Los Angeles Chamber of Commerce, many public officials, the railroads, and hard-pressed state relief agencies, dispatched 136 police officers to 16 major points of entry on the Arizona, Nevada and Oregon borders, with orders to turn back migrants with no visible means of support. In May 1933, President Roosevelts New Deal enacted a special relief program called the Federal Transient Service (FTS).
